Output a24b67313178cd73e52acf2cffb6d15290dcfb9a0a03ab48e8e5bc9130797fa3:0

value
508418
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ee3bb905f6944a71699e4a5b880f6d1c5df45313 OP_EQUAL
address
3PQgHorT2sPUS7U54NBnUfiPwSRu4hsqFj
transaction
a24b67313178cd73e52acf2cffb6d15290dcfb9a0a03ab48e8e5bc9130797fa3
confirmations
108343
spent
true